Zelensky: Russian missile strikes ship carrying Ukrainian grain

The Interfax Ukraine news agency reports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ky as saying that today, Thursday, September 12, Russians launched a missile strike in the Black Sea against a ship carrying grain from Ukraine to Egypt

“A Russian missile struck against a cargo of wheat for Egypt,” the news agency reports President Zelensky as saying in a post on his Telegram channel. “Today’s strike in the Black Sea was against an ordinary civilian ship immediately after leaving Ukrainian territorial...

Port pilot killed in Russian attack on merchant ship

According to multiple reports, a Russian missile attack on a civilian vessel entering the port of Pivdennyi in Odesa yesterday saw the Ukrainian port pilot killed and injured crewmembers.

Ukrainian national news agency Ukrinform says that the Russian army struck the Liberian-flagged bulk carrier Kmax Ruler with a Kh-31P missile as it was entering port and that “as a result, the pilot was killed, and another port employee and three crewmembers, citizens of the Republic of the Philippines, were...
